SHARED DECISION MAKING
It is the goal of the Middletown School Committee to achieve excellence in teaching, student achievement, community involvement and general operations throughout the Middletown Public Schools. It is the conviction of the Middletown School Committee that the only way in which that goal may be achieved is through pooling the talent and wisdom of all of the employees of the District. Therefore, it shall be the policy of the District that programs of employee involvement and participation in problem solving and decision making processes shall be encouraged. Specifically, excellence in management shall be understood to be that management which:
· encourage participation and creativity among staff;
· builds commitment to shared goals;
· structures employee involvement so employees are routinely involved in decisions which affect them;
· sets a high priority on advocating for ideas generated by subordinates;
· develops a strong sense of trust and collegiality among all staff members in the pursuit of the goal of excellence.
Therefore, all supervisory personnel including principals, assistant principals and superintendents, shall be expected to create and maintain a work environment that encourages employee participation, enhances communications within the District and promotes the general welfare of students and the morale of staff. All employees are called upon to work cooperatively and openly to maintain a network of communications which results in a shared pride in shared work and achievement of our common goals of excellence.
